RBI Proposes Faster Claim Settlement Rules For Deceased Customers’ Accounts And Lockers
Banks must settle claims within 15 calendar days of receiving all necessary documents. For lockers or articles in safe custody, they must inform claimants within 15 days to fix a date for inventory.
